What you need:

  • Kiddie/Baby Pool or other large container
  • 6 cups of water
  • 1 cup of dish soap (do not buy Ulta Dawn) 
  • 1/2 cup light corn syrup
  • Bubble wands, gloves, hula hoops *your basic bubble forming tools*

Simply mix the water and dish soap with a wand and slowly pour in the corn syrup and mix it up. Then use the tools to make bubbles. Fun four hours! Encourage the kids to use their imagination on what tools can make bubbles. Mine had some success with a tennis and racket ball rackets. You can even tie a string on the end of two poles and make enormous bubbles.
